Hello. I inadvertently used rechargeable batteries (3x AA) on my Music Man Majesty. Preamp appears to be dead, no blinking lights when batteries were replaced with fresh alkaline ones. I tried draining the residual power by pluging in a guitar cable to the guitar leaving the other end unplugged. No luck as of yet. Hoping someone with this issue in the past can help. Call Music Man customer service on Monday and let them help diagnose with you.

From this end all I can tell you is that rechargeable batteries will never harm your Majesty's electronics. The voltage they give out may be a little too low for it to work properly but it can never damage it.
